US ZIP Code 95360 Population by Race & Ethnicity

Race / EthnicityPopulationPercentage
Hispanic or Latino8,24359.8%
White (Non-Hispanic)4,70534.1%
Asian5454.0%
Two or More Races1881.4%
Black / African American760.6%
Native American220.2%
Pacific Islander00.0%
Other Race00.0%


Diversity & Demographics FAQs for US ZIP Code 95360

The largest racial or ethnic group in US ZIP Code 95360 is Hispanic or Latino, which makes up 59.8% of the total population.

Since 2021, the diversity index for US ZIP Code 95360 has increased significantly. The area currently has a diversity score of 52.4/100, which is considered a Moderate level of diversity.
